Schnitzer'S Play Dough(Not For Human Consumption)
Create colorful, pliable play dough perfect for children's crafting and imaginative play. Easy to make with common ingredients, offering a fun, safe activity for kids.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Mix in a pan the flour, powdered alum, and salt.
- Add water, oil, and food coloring to the mixture.
- Cook over medium heat, stirring constantly until the dough reaches the consistency of mashed potatoes.
- Remove from heat.
- Knead the dough a little to improve texture.

Storage & Reheating
Store the play dough in an airtight container to keep it fresh. It can be kept at room temperature for a couple of weeks. If it dries out a bit, you can rehydrate it by adding a few drops of water and kneading it back to life. Avoid exposure to direct sunlight to prolong its usability.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is this play dough safe for children to use?
This play dough is non-toxic but not meant for human consumption. Always supervise children while playing with it, and ensure they understand that it should not be eaten. If ingested in small amounts, it shouldn’t cause harm, but keep it out of reach of very young children.
Can I add scents to the play dough?
Yes, you can add scents to customize the play dough experience. A few drops of essential oils, like lavender or lemon, can enhance the sensory play. Just be cautious with the amounts, as too much can affect the dough's consistency.
How can I make this play dough last longer?
To extend the shelf life, make sure to store the play dough in an airtight container and keep it in a cool, dry place. If it starts to dry out, adding a little water during kneading can help restore its texture. Avoid leaving it out in the open air.
